Technical Information |
|
|---|---|
| Chipset | Nvidia |
| Bus Interface | PCI Express x16 |
| Supported APIs | DirectX 11, OpenGL: 4.5, OpenCL, CUDA, Shader Model: 5.1, DirectCompute |
| Output Interface | Dual-Link DVI,2 x DisplayPort |
Memory |
|
|---|---|
| Memory Size | 2GB |
| Interface | GDDR5 |
| Memory Bus | 128-bit |

Product Description |
|---|
The K2000D Nvidia Quadro is a graphics card built for professional use, particularly in fields like CAD, 3D modeling, and video editing. It often finds a place in workstations where reliable and precise rendering is crucial. Engineered to handle complex graphical tasks, the K2000D supports high-resolution workflows and multi-display setups, making it suitable for designers and engineers who demand solid performance without overspending on high-end gaming cards.
